The Earthquakes finished the 2022 season last in the Western Conference with just 34 points, firing coach Matias Almeyda in April after San Jose managed just three points from its first seven games and was the last team left without a win. Student-athletes on the Quakes Academy U15 and U17 boys' squads will enroll in Laurel Springs School, and will benefit from the self-paced, mastery-based education model with the flexibility to train, travel, and compete at a high level, while receiving a premier, college-prep education.
